It's really not that hard to do and well worth the effort. I would recommend making a kit first just to get an understanding of the basics. All you need is a large (25l) fermenting bucket, some tubing for siphoning and something to store the finished beer in. I have plastic kegs but you could also use bottles. If using bottles they have to be ale bottle to ensure they can cope with the pressure. http://www.the-home-brew-shop.co.uk/ is very good for getting equipment/kits. R+D budgets of big Pharma companies runs in to many many billions. You also have to remember that for every drug that makes it to thew market there could have been an other 3-4 that made it part way through the trial process, costing billions and then have to be shelved due to unforeseen problems. The drug company then only has 10 years to recoup the money before generic version come on two the market. Making new drugs is very very expensive.
